Karakterleri faktörlere dönüştürme
Bazen doğrudan veri görselleştirmeye ve modellemeye dalmak istesek de genellikle önce veriyi biraz düzenlememiz gerekir. Bu bölümde, orijinal flying_etiquette veri kümesinden bir FiveThirtyEight görselini yeniden oluşturmak için gereken adımlarda sana yol göstereceğiz. İlgi duyduğumuz katılımcılarla sınırlı bir veri kümesi oluşturmakla ve bazı sütunlarımızı faktöre çevirmekle başlayacağız.
Kodda, sütun adının etrafına ters tırnak koyduğumuzu göreceksin. Sütun adlarında boşluk varsa yapman gereken budur! Normalde bunu yapmak zorunda kalmamak için boşlukları alt tireye çeviririz, ama bu durumda yakında grafikleyeceğimiz için aynı bıraktık.
Bu egzersiz, kursun bir parçasıdır
Tidyverse'te Kategorik Veriler
Egzersiz talimatları
- Tüm karakter sütunlarını faktör sütunlarına dönüştür.
- Daha önce uçup uçmadığı sorusuna "Never" yanıtını veren kişileri çıkar.
Uygulamalı etkileşimli egzersiz
Bu egzersizi bu örnek kodu tamamlayarak deneyin.
flying_etiquette %>%
# Change characters to factors
mutate(across(___(___), as.factor)) %>%
# Filter out those who have never flown on a plane
___(`How often do you travel by plane?` != ___)